The Family Stone

I think I would have felt a lot differently about this movie if I had seen it five months ago. But the experiences of the past five months have made me a lot more receptive, and I have to say that I deeply enjoyed it.

It was at turns laugh-out-loud-funny, tearfully moving, and politically incorrect -- sometimes all in the same scene! Parts of the plot were utterly predictable, while surprising twists provided for unexpected bursts of entertainment.

The ensemble cast delivered compelling performances, especially in the scene where Meredith (Sarah Jessica Parker) hands everyone their Christmas presents... and the scene in the kitchen between Sybil (Diane Keaton) and Everett (Dermot Mulroney) on Christmas morning really made me cry.

I also enjoyed the personality contrasts between Ben (Luke Wilson) and Everett (Dermot Mulroney). Reminds me (very mildly) of the contrasts between Jack and Sawyer in Lost. hehe!
